Patna, Feb. 12: Three students of the fifth batch of Students Guidance Centre run by Chandragupt Institute of Management, Patna, have got interview calls from Indian Institutes of Management in Lucknow, Shillong, Kozhikode, Kashipur, Raipur, Ranchi, Tiruchirapalli, Udaipur and Rohtak. he centre imparts coaching to students from weaker sections of society for management entrance examinations. Patna: City boy Utsav Kashyap, a student of International School, has been invited to attend the Global Youth Meet, 2014, to be held at Imphal in Manipur on February 24. The event is being organised by Club 25 International Manipur with support from UNESCO Youth Foundation and Government of India. Around 450 delegates from 106 countries and 50 delegates from India would take part in the event. Aurangabad: A 25-year-old woman, Sarita Devi, and her minor son were burnt to death after a fire broke out in her house at Hathiara village in Aurangabad district on Wednesday. The victim’s husband Ram Pravesh Mahto was not present in the house at the time of the incident. Mahto told the police that his wife was pregnant.
